The Role of Police in Crypto Recovery
Police and cybercrime units can investigate stolen crypto cases, but their capabilities differ from traditional financial crimes. Cryptocurrency’s decentralized and pseudonymous nature makes direct recovery challenging. Law enforcement typically focuses on:

Gathering evidence
Coordinating with exchanges and international partners
Pursuing criminal charges against identifiable perpetrators
Supporting asset freezes when funds reach regulated entities

When Police Recovery Is More Likely
Recovery chances improve when:

The theft involves large amounts (agencies prioritize significant cases).
Clear evidence links the crime to identifiable individuals or domestic actors.
Stolen funds reach centralized exchanges with KYC/AML compliance.
Victims provide comprehensive documentation early.

In many jurisdictions, specialized cybercrime units now collaborate with blockchain analytics firms to trace transactions effectively.
Limitations of Police-Led Recovery
Police cannot reverse blockchain transactions. They rely on tracing, legal orders, and international cooperation, which can be slow. Many cases involving sophisticated international scammers or privacy tools result in limited or no direct recovery, though investigations may still lead to arrests.

Realistic Expectations
While some high-profile cases result in successful recovery through police action, many victims experience partial or no financial restitution. The primary value of reporting often lies in justice, deterrence, and preventing future crimes.
